Handle multi-length strings in the low-level formatting code
Patch originally from Oswald on Jira QT-10, with few a modifications. If a string contains multiple variants sorted by decreasing length, separated by \x9c, it will try to paint the longest variant which fits into the bounding box. Reviewed-by: Oswald Buddenhagen Task-Number: QT-10
